
Excel提取PDF单页的方法主要有:使用PDF转换工具、在线PDF转换网站、VBA代码、Adobe Acrobat Pro软件。 其中,使用PDF转换工具是最方便快捷的方法。以下详细描述如何通过PDF转换工具来完成这项任务。
使用PDF转换工具是提取PDF单页的最简单方法之一。市面上有许多PDF转换工具,例如Adobe Acrobat Pro、Wondershare PDFelement、Nitro PDF等。这些工具通常具有友好的用户界面和强大的功能,可以轻松将PDF文档中的特定页面提取出来并转换为Excel格式。以Adobe Acrobat Pro为例,用户只需打开PDF文件,选择要提取的页面,然后将其导出为Excel文件即可。
一、使用PDF转换工具
1. 使用Adobe Acrobat Pro
Adobe Acrobat Pro是一个功能强大的PDF处理工具,支持将PDF文件的特定页面提取并转换为Excel格式。以下是具体步骤:
- 打开Adobe Acrobat Pro,并载入需要处理的PDF文件。
- 在左侧的缩略图视图中,选择需要提取的页面。
- 右键单击选中的页面,选择“提取页面”选项。
- 在弹出的对话框中,确认要提取的页面范围,然后点击“确定”。
- 提取完成后,选择“文件”菜单,点击“导出到”,然后选择“Microsoft Excel”。
2. 使用Wondershare PDFelement
Wondershare PDFelement也是一个功能丰富的PDF工具,支持将PDF文件导出为多种格式,包括Excel。以下是具体步骤:
- 打开Wondershare PDFelement,并载入需要处理的PDF文件。
- 点击左侧的“页面”选项卡,然后选择需要提取的页面。
- 点击顶部的“提取”按钮,选择要提取的页面范围,然后点击“确定”。
- 提取完成后,点击顶部的“转换”选项卡,选择“到Excel”。
- 选择保存路径并开始转换。
二、使用在线PDF转换网站
如果不想安装软件,可以使用在线PDF转换网站。这些网站通常操作简单,支持将PDF文件的特定页面提取并转换为Excel格式。以下是具体步骤:
- 打开在线PDF转换网站,例如Smallpdf、ILovePDF、PDF2Go等。
- 上传需要处理的PDF文件。
- 选择需要提取的页面,并将其导出为Excel文件。
- 下载转换后的Excel文件。
以下是详细操作步骤:
1. Smallpdf
Smallpdf是一个功能丰富的在线PDF工具,支持PDF文件的多种处理操作。以下是具体步骤:
- 打开Smallpdf网站(www.smallpdf.com)。
- 点击“PDF转Excel”工具,上传需要处理的PDF文件。
- 上传完成后,选择需要提取的页面范围。
- 点击“转换文件”,等待转换完成。
- 下载转换后的Excel文件。
2. ILovePDF
ILovePDF是另一个常用的在线PDF工具,操作简单方便。以下是具体步骤:
- 打开ILovePDF网站(www.ilovepdf.com)。
- 点击“PDF转Excel”工具,上传需要处理的PDF文件。
- 上传完成后,选择需要提取的页面范围。
- 点击“转换到Excel”,等待转换完成。
- 下载转换后的Excel文件。
三、使用VBA代码
对于需要经常处理PDF文件的用户,可以使用Excel中的VBA代码来实现自动化操作。以下是具体步骤:
- 打开Excel,按下“Alt + F11”打开VBA编辑器。
- 点击“插入”,选择“模块”。
- 在新模块中,输入以下VBA代码:
Sub ExtractPDFPage()
Dim pdfFilePath As String
Dim outputExcelPath As String
Dim pageNum As Integer
pdfFilePath = "C:pathtoyourpdffile.pdf"
outputExcelPath = "C:pathtooutputfile.xlsx"
pageNum = 1 '要提取的页面编号
' 使用Shell命令调用PDF转换工具
Shell "pdftoexcel " & pdfFilePath & " " & outputExcelPath & " -f " & pageNum & " -l " & pageNum, vbNormalFocus
End Sub
- 保存并运行该代码,即可将指定PDF文件的特定页面提取并转换为Excel格式。
四、使用Adobe Acrobat Pro软件
Adobe Acrobat Pro不仅可以手动提取PDF页面,还支持通过自动化脚本来处理PDF文件。以下是具体步骤:
- 打开Adobe Acrobat Pro,并载入需要处理的PDF文件。
- 点击“工具”菜单,选择“JavaScript”,然后选择“文档脚本”。
- 在弹出的对话框中,输入脚本名称,并输入以下JavaScript代码:
var pageNum = 0; // 要提取的页面编号,从0开始计数
var newDoc = this.extractPages({nStart: pageNum, nEnd: pageNum});
newDoc.saveAs("C:/path/to/output/file.xlsx", "com.adobe.acrobat.xlsx");
- 保存并运行该脚本,即可将指定PDF文件的特定页面提取并转换为Excel格式。
总结
通过以上几种方法,可以方便地将PDF文件中的特定页面提取并转换为Excel格式。使用PDF转换工具是最简单快捷的方法,而在线PDF转换网站则适合不想安装软件的用户。对于需要频繁处理PDF文件的用户,可以考虑使用VBA代码或Adobe Acrobat Pro的自动化脚本来实现批量处理。无论选择哪种方法,都能够高效地完成PDF单页提取和转换任务,提高工作效率。
相关问答FAQs:
1. 如何使用Excel提取PDF文件中的单页?
- 问题: 我想知道如何使用Excel提取PDF文件中的单页。
- 回答: 您可以使用Excel的数据导入功能来提取PDF文件中的单页。以下是一些步骤:
- 首先,打开Excel并选择要导入数据的工作表。
- 其次,点击“数据”选项卡,在“从文本”或“从文件”下找到“导入”选项。
- 接下来,浏览并选择您要提取单页的PDF文件。
- 在导入向导中,选择“分隔符”选项并选择适当的选项,以便将PDF文件的每一页作为单独的数据项进行导入。
- 最后,按照导入向导的提示完成导入过程,并将每一页的数据导入到Excel工作表中。
2. Excel如何将PDF文件中的单页提取为独立的数据项?
- 问题: 我想知道如何使用Excel将PDF文件中的单页提取为独立的数据项。
- 回答: 通过使用Excel的数据导入功能,您可以将PDF文件中的单页提取为独立的数据项。以下是一些步骤:
- 首先,打开Excel并选择要导入数据的工作表。
- 其次,点击“数据”选项卡,在“从文本”或“从文件”下找到“导入”选项。
- 接下来,浏览并选择您要提取单页的PDF文件。
- 在导入向导中,选择适当的选项,以便将PDF文件的每一页作为单独的数据项进行导入。
- 最后,按照导入向导的提示完成导入过程,并将每一页的数据导入到Excel工作表中。
3. 如何使用Excel从PDF文件中提取单独的页面?
- 问题: 我想知道如何使用Excel从PDF文件中提取单独的页面。
- 回答: 您可以使用Excel的数据导入功能来从PDF文件中提取单独的页面。以下是一些步骤:
- 首先,打开Excel并选择要导入数据的工作表。
- 其次,点击“数据”选项卡,在“从文本”或“从文件”下找到“导入”选项。
- 接下来,浏览并选择您要提取页面的PDF文件。
- 在导入向导中,选择适当的选项,以便将PDF文件的每一页作为单独的数据项进行导入。
- 最后,按照导入向导的提示完成导入过程,并将每个页面的数据导入到Excel工作表中。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4873545